Your email list is one of the most valuable assets for your online business or blog. Unlike social media followers, your email subscribers are a direct line to your audience. They’ve given you permission to connect with them, making email marketing one of the most effective ways to drive traffic, build relationships, and grow your brand.
But how do you grow your email list when you’re just starting out? The good news is, you don’t need a huge budget or technical expertise to get started. In this guide, we’ll walk you through 7 simple strategies to grow your email list fast—even if you’re a beginner. Let’s dive in!
A lead magnet is a free resource you offer in exchange for someone’s email address. It’s one of the most effective ways to grow your email list because it provides immediate value to your audience.

To create a lead magnet, think about your audience’s pain points and what they’re searching for. Use free tools like Canva to design your resource, and set up an email marketing platform like Mailchimp or ConvertKit to deliver it.

Most email marketing platforms offer easy-to-install plugins or code snippets for adding forms to your site. Keep your forms simple—ask for just the email address to reduce friction.
Your social media followers are a goldmine for growing your email list. Promote your lead magnet on platforms like Instagram, Facebook, LinkedIn, and Pinterest to attract new subscribers.

Collaborating with other creators or businesses in your niche is a great way to grow your email list. By tapping into their audience, you can reach new people who are already interested in your topic.

A content upgrade is a bonus resource that complements a specific blog post or piece of content. It’s a highly targeted lead magnet that appeals to readers who are already interested in your topic.

To create a content upgrade, think about what additional value you can provide to your readers. Use tools like Google Docs or Canva to create the resource, and embed an opt-in form directly into your blog post.
Free challenges are a fun and engaging way to grow your email list. They encourage participation and provide value over a set period, making them highly effective for building trust and loyalty.

If you’re ready to invest a little money, paid ads can help you grow your email list faster. Platforms like Facebook, Instagram, and Pinterest allow you to target specific audiences, making it easier to reach people who are likely to subscribe.

Q: How often should I email my subscribers?
A: Aim for 1–2 emails per week to stay top-of-mind without overwhelming your audience.
Q: What’s the best email marketing platform for beginners?
A: Mailchimp and ConvertKit are both beginner-friendly and offer free plans.
Q: How do I keep my subscribers engaged?
A: Provide value in every email—share tips, resources, or exclusive offers.
